Service Line Reporting Project Lead. A specialist opportunity has arisen fully responsible for the Service Line Reporting and Patient Level Costing for an NHS organisation in the West Midlands. You will drive forward and lead this organisations new costing procedures which will include chairing project groups, presenting benefits to line managers and highlighting the effects to their budgets. It is important that you can demonstrate how this will add value to their P&L and therefore add to their service delivery. There will be an opportunity to be involved in LTFM and business cases for capital development so it is vital that you have a finance experience. The ideal candidate must have SLR experience and ideally a broad NHS finance background.
